Argon (TV series)

Argon () is a 2017 South Korean television series directed by Lee Yoon-jung, starring Kim Joo-hyuk and Chun Woo-hee as passionate reporters. The series marks Chun Woo-hee's first small screen lead role. It aired on cable channel tvN every Monday and Tuesday at 22:50 (KST) from September 4–26, 2017.

The series was one of Kim Joo-hyuk's last projects before his death on October 30, 2017.

Synopsis

The story of truthful reporters who strive to deliver the facts in a world full of fake news.

Cast

Main

  • Kim Joo-hyuk as Kim Baek-jin, a perfectionist news anchor, reporter and leader of a news program called Argon.
  • Chun Woo-hee as Lee Yeon-hwa, a temporary employee who gets transferred to the Argon team in the last 3 months of her contract and fights to become an official reporter.

Supporting

  • Park Won-sang as Shin Chul, the producer of Argon and a veteran reporter.
  • Lee Seung-joon as Yoo Myung-ho, the report bureau chief.
  • Shin Hyun-been as Chae Soo-min, a lawyer and long-time friend of Baek-jin.
  • Park Hee-von as Yook Hye-ri, a veteran writer.
  • Shim Ji-ho as Uhm Min-ho, a smart newspaper reporter from the finance department.
  • Park Min-ha as Lee Jin-hee, also known as "the pretty writer" who loves being called that she relies on tricks and charm more than her writing skills to get her through work.

Original soundtrack

The Argon soundtrack album is written by music director Tearliner. It contains 2 single albums and one album with 10 score pieces from the series. It features vocal performances from Cho Won-sun and Owen.
